POR QUE ESCOLHER A BYTE FACTORY?

Além de oferecer 100% de ferramentas e serviços personalizados, nossa equipe tem o foco na alavancagem do seu negócio, informando e auxiliando sua expansão.

CONTATO
  • End.: Av. Jose de Souza Campos, Nº 1.815, cj 1.202
    Campinas-SP CEP 13025-320
  • Tel: +55 19 3795-4460 / 4461 / 4462 / 4463
  • Email: atendimento@bf.net.br

Performance geral aumenta muito com novo cache de direitos

03/12/2009 em GERAL

O trabalho visando ganhao de tempos no sistema AICS é um dos maiores objetivos constantes da BF. Uma observação, ainda não como queixa, era o tempo de entrada do sistema em alguns ambientes. A análise mais detalhada desta situação gerou a remodelagem do processo de direitos com a opção cache de direitos ligada na configuração geral.
Com esta opção ativada na versão mais recente, 3.700 em diante, o processamento dos direitos ficou até 20x mais rápida deixando todas as operações do sistema mais rápidas.
Isso ocorre mesmo em interface web e em qualquer base de dados.

Entrada sem precisar aceitar

03/12/2009 em GERAL

Na versão mais recente do AICS, quando um usuário logar e colocar a senha correta, não mais precisará clicar no botão de aceitar para entrar. O sistema entrará automaticamente, portanto, economizando uma operação.
Isso não vale para o Supervisor.

Correção de pesquisa em PostgreSQL

01/09/2009 em GERAL

A versão mais recente do AICS possui uma correção, ainda não reportada em campo, de uma pesquisa em telas feitas pelos usuários pelo Centro de Informações. Nesta mesma atualização, otimizamos algumas montagens dos comandos para deixar a execução mais rápida.
Esta correção afeta diretamente o uso do AICS em banco de dados PostgreSQL e a otimização vale para todos os bancos.

Rotina para nova ortografia

01/09/2009 em GERAL

O AICS possui módulos bem poderosos para manipulação de informações e texto. Estes módulos processam tanto visualmente quanto graficamente, estas informações. Em janeiro de 2009, entrou em vigor a nova ortografia e o custo para se adequar a ela pode ser grande em função dos volumes de textos já existentes.
A internet, por exemplo, é dinâmica e o conceito de textos antigos e textos novos é relativa.
Para facilitar este trabalho, tanto em textos atuais quanto em novos, a BF desenvolveu uma rotina que converte palavras para a nova ortografia. Inicialmente, a rotina está disponível apenas para ser aplicada por script. Sua sintaxe é:
Function ParaOrtog2009(Entrada:String):String Esta rotina analisa trema, ditongos, hiato e todos os inúmeros casos de aplicação ou não do hífen.

Configuração do Client Encoding para PostgreSQL

11/12/2008 em GERAL

Esta alteração visa adequar o cliente do Aics em modo AicsT para acessar a base de dados PostgreSQL em qualquer codificação do lado do servidor.
No INI do AICS, após o nome do banco de dados, indique a codificação separando-a por ":". Por exemplo, num INI fictício:
WZM1ZVABZWZM1ZRDB...
1R18C37TK8Z1V4E2RIQU...
aics Postgres 192.168.0.1 aics Para alterar o Client Encoding, ele ficaria:
WZM1ZVABZWZM1ZRDB...
1R18C37TK8Z1V4E2RIQU...
aics Postgres 192.168.0.1 aics:LATIN1 No exemplo acima, usamos LATIN1, poderia ser WIN1252, por exemplo, ou outra compatível. Importante citar que o AicsT passa a sugerir, internamente, LATIN1. Se ocorrer problema com conexão, altere este parâmetro seguindo a configuração do servidor ou de uma compatível.

Cancelamento de relatórios

11/12/2008 em GERAL

A emissão de relatórios pelo AICS tem as seguintes fases:
* Seleção do relatório desejado * Filtragem dos dados * Decisão do destino (tela, impressora etc)
* Seleção do Layout * Processamento Após a Etapa 3, não havia como o mesmo ser cancelado antes de iniciar o processamento. Por exemplo, relatórios que fossem enviados inadvertidamente para a impressora após a decisão do destino, teriam que ser cancelados no Gerenciador de Impressão.
Para evitar esta situação (rara, porém possível), adicionamos uma opção de cancelamento na seleção do layout. Importante destacar que, caso não exista mais do 1 layout, esta fase de cancelamento não existirá, indo direto ao layout padrão do sistema.
Os cancelamentos anteriores foram todos mantidos.

Função que recalcula pedido comercial publicada

11/12/2008 em GERAL

Os módulos do AICS que controlam sites de internet, como o WebAICS e o ServAICS, já dispunham da função auxiliar que totaliza um pedido comercial.
Sua sintaxe é:
Procedure UpdateCOMOrder(OrderNo:String);
Onde OrderNo é o número do pedido no local ativo.
Esta função foi agora publicada também no AICS e a função callback AICS_ORDERPRICE (consulte nota anterior) unificada da mesma forma.

Perguntas online com formulário próprio

07/12/2008 em GERAL

As versões mais recentes do Aics abrirão o sistema de perguntas online em formulário próprio e não mais no navegador web padrão.
Esta alteração visa que, mesmo em ambiente Linux, todos os recursos de acesso e utilização do Aics funcionem perfeitamente.

Entrada com local selecionado

07/12/2008 em GERAL

Os módulos do Aics são, na sua maioria, multi-locais. Isso permite analisar dados de múltiplas fontes ao mesmo tempo. Entretanto, como padrão, a opção de locais sempre vinha em branco, isto é, os relatórios emitidos valiam para todos os locais.
Como medida de segurança de análise, quando cabível, as telas agora abrirão com o local ativo selecionado, evitando impressões de locais múltiplos indesejadas. É claro que basta desligar esta opção e imprimir os dados de todos os locais ao mesmo tempo.

Cores para diferenciar as versões

07/12/2008 em GERAL

Com a nova interface direta de acesso aos SQLs, podem ocorrer dúvidas quanto a melhor versão para o servidor de dados em uso.
Portanto, na versão mais recente do AICS, criamos uma mensagem que, em função do servidor alvo e do tipo de interface de dados do AICS, emite ou não um alerta ao operador.
Ainda, na tela de abertura, na especificação do tipo de AICS, indicamos as seguintes cores do texto:
- Azul: Versão baseada na interface ADO - Verde: Versão baseada na interface DBExpress - Vermelho: Versão com acesso direto aos servidores Ainda, padronizamos, respectivamente, os nomes Aics, AicsX e AicsT para os EXEs. Seguindo este padrão de cores, as recomendações aos tipos de servidores de dados são:
- Azul: SQL Server - Verde: SAP/Maxdb, PostgreSQL e DB2 - Vermelho: Oracle (além de ser operacional aos demais bancos)
Com estas melhorias, a BF acredita que os clientes tenham a maior flexibilidade e na maior performance possível para o servidor de dados escolhido e homologado para seu uso interno e externo.

Leia, por favor

Nosso website utiliza cookies para facilitar a navegação. Ao continuar o acesso, você aceita essa política automaticamente.